1972 Williams Spanish Eyes Cleanup / Restoration
« on: August 15, 2008, 09:44:05 am »
Got some parts from Marco Specialties in the mail yesterday, so I'll probably work on this over the weekend, so expect some progress pics soon.  Bought a rubber kit, 3 boxes of #44 bulbs, a couple of new pinballs, and some Novus #2.   :applaud:

I need to go find some 3M Safe-t-strip, someone painted black over the original body of the pin.  somunny and I discovered this when he helped me bring it home.

Need to replace the power cord, too.  It looks like it's original, and its starting to get pretty frayed in places.

Not doing a "full shop" right now.  I don't have the space to dedicate to take this apart and leave it for a period of time.  Once we buy a house, that will be a different story.  So...  cleaned up the playfield some (it was very dirty!), replaced all the rubber, and replaced burnt-out bulbs:

Any idea how to fix this?  I've looked for replacement plastics, can't find any...


Scan the plastic and cut your own.  There are a few tutorials out there on how to print on decals for pinball plastics.  You have all of the graphics so you should be all set.
